    El Programa Mobility-Global Medicine and Health Research 2020 ha concedit un total de 10.3 milions d’euros a 7 projectes de investigació en salut global. Els projectes finalistes guardonats per cada Fundació col·laboradora (Wellcome Trust, Novo Nordisk, Volkswagen Stiftung o la Fundació ”la Caixa”) estan liderats per un investigador de Regne Unit, Dinamarca, Alemanya o Espanya, en consorci amb almenys dos organitzacions de països de renta baixa o mitjana de fora d’Europa. Participen més de 15 països diferents.
